- Taylor Swift has asked a judge to dismiss a copyright infringement lawsuit over her song Shake It Off.
- She was sued in 2017 by Sean Hall and Nathan Butler who wrote the 2001 song, Playas Gon’ Play for 3LW.
- At debate is the line from Taylor Swift, cause the players gonna play, play, play, play, play and the haters gonna hate, hate, hate, hate, hate..
- The 3LW line is playas they gonna play and haters they gonna hate.
- Taylor’s lawyers contend that the phrases, players gonna play and haters gonna hate are public domain phrases that are free for everyone to use.
- A hearing on the case will be held February 7th in Los Angeles.
